Market Overview
Slip-resistant shoes, also known as non-slip shoes, are designed to provide traction and stability, reducing the risk of slips and falls in various work environments. These shoes are especially important in industries where employees are exposed to wet or slippery surfaces, such as healthcare, food service, hospitality, and manufacturing. Slip-resistant shoes offer enhanced safety, comfort, and protection for workers, making them an essential part of workplace safety protocols.
Meaning
Slip-resistant shoes are footwear specifically engineered to minimize the chances of slipping or falling on different types of surfaces. These shoes employ various features and technologies to enhance grip and traction, such as slip-resistant outsoles with specialized patterns, durable materials, and innovative design elements. By offering increased stability and preventing accidents caused by slippery surfaces, slip-resistant shoes play a crucial role in safeguarding workers’ well-being.

Segmentation
The slip-resistant shoes market can be segmented based on various factors, including end-use industry, shoe type, material, and distribution channel. End-use industries such as healthcare, hospitality, food service, manufacturing, construction, and retail play a significant role in shaping market demand. Shoe types may include athletic shoes, work boots, clogs, dress shoes, and others. Materials used in slip-resistant shoes range from rubber and leather to synthetic compounds. The distribution channels for slip-resistant shoes encompass offline retail stores, online platforms, and company-owned stores.
Category-wise Insights
- Healthcare Industry: Slip-resistant shoes are in high demand among healthcare professionals, providing stability and safety in hospital and clinical settings.
- Hospitality and Food Service: Slip-resistant footwear is essential for workers in restaurants, hotels, and food processing facilities, where spills and wet floors are common.
- Manufacturing and Construction: Industries involving heavy machinery, construction sites, and industrial floors require slip-resistant shoes to prevent accidents.
- Retail and Services: Employees in retail environments benefit from slip-resistant shoes, which protect against hazards such as wet entryways and slippery surfaces.
- Other Industries: Various sectors, including transportation, logistics, and utilities, also rely on slip-resistant footwear to ensure employee safety.
